/netbsd/sys/external/bsd/sljit/dist/sljit_src/ |
H A D | sljitNativeX86_64.c | 33 sljit_u8 *inst; in emit_load_imm64() 75 sljit_u8 *inst; in sljit_emit_enter() 254 sljit_u8 *inst; in sljit_emit_return() 328 sljit_u8 *inst; in emit_do_imm32() 347 sljit_u8 *inst; in emit_x86_instruction() 348 sljit_u8 *buf_ptr; in emit_x86_instruction() 349 sljit_u8 rex = 0; in emit_x86_instruction() 552 sljit_u8 *inst; in call_with_args() 588 sljit_u8 *inst; in sljit_emit_fast_enter() 625 sljit_u8 *inst; in sljit_emit_fast_return() [all …]
|
H A D | sljitNativeX86_32.c | 33 sljit_u8 *inst; in emit_do_imm() 43 static sljit_u8* generate_far_jump_code(struct sljit_jump *jump, sljit_u8 *code_ptr, sljit_s32 type… in generate_far_jump_code() 73 sljit_u8 *inst; in sljit_emit_enter() 109 inst = (sljit_u8*)ensure_buf(compiler, 1 + size); in sljit_emit_enter() 206 inst = (sljit_u8*)ensure_buf(compiler, 1 + 6); in sljit_emit_enter() 269 sljit_u8 *inst; in sljit_emit_return() 334 sljit_u8 *inst; in emit_x86_instruction() 335 sljit_u8 *buf_ptr; in emit_x86_instruction() 497 sljit_u8 *inst; in call_with_args() 535 sljit_u8 *inst; in sljit_emit_fast_enter() [all …]
|
H A D | sljitNativeX86_common.c | 480 sljit_u8 *code; in sljit_generate_code() 484 sljit_u8 len; in sljit_generate_code() 598 sljit_u8 op_rm, sljit_u8 op_mr, sljit_u8 op_imm, sljit_u8 op_eax_imm, 604 sljit_u8 op_rm, sljit_u8 op_mr, sljit_u8 op_imm, sljit_u8 op_eax_imm, 643 sljit_u8* inst; in emit_mov() 706 sljit_u8 *inst; in sljit_emit_op0() 857 sljit_u8* inst; in emit_mov_byte() 1002 sljit_u8* inst; in emit_mov_half() 1437 sljit_u8 op_rm, sljit_u8 op_mr, sljit_u8 op_imm, sljit_u8 op_eax_imm, 1553 sljit_u8 op_rm, sljit_u8 op_mr, sljit_u8 op_imm, sljit_u8 op_eax_imm, [all …]
|
H A D | sljitUtils.c | 293 stack->max_limit = (sljit_u8 *)ptr; in sljit_allocate_stack() 306 stack->max_limit = (sljit_u8 *)ptr; in sljit_allocate_stack() 325 stack->max_limit = (sljit_u8 *)ptr; in sljit_allocate_stack() 349 SLJIT_API_FUNC_ATTRIBUTE sljit_sw SLJIT_CALL sljit_stack_resize(struct sljit_stack *stack, sljit_u8… in sljit_stack_resize()
|
H A D | sljitLir.h | 278 sljit_u8 memory[1]; 351 sljit_u8 *cpool_unique; 1262 sljit_u8 *top; 1264 sljit_u8 *base; 1265 sljit_u8 *limit; 1266 sljit_u8 *max_limit; 1283 SLJIT_API_FUNC_ATTRIBUTE sljit_sw SLJIT_CALL sljit_stack_resize(struct sljit_stack *stack, sljit_u8…
|
H A D | sljitProtExecAllocator.c | 231 ((struct block_header*)(((sljit_u8*)base) + offset)) 233 ((struct free_block*)(((sljit_u8*)base) + offset)) 315 executable_offset = (sljit_sw)((sljit_u8*)chunk_header->executable - (sljit_u8*)chunk_header); in sljit_malloc_exec()
|
H A D | sljitExecAllocator.c | 159 ((struct block_header*)(((sljit_u8*)base) + offset)) 161 ((struct free_block*)(((sljit_u8*)base) + offset)) 162 #define MEM_START(base) ((void*)(((sljit_u8*)base) + sizeof(struct block_header)))
|
H A D | sljitLir.c | 271 #define SLJIT_ADD_EXEC_OFFSET(ptr, exec_offset) ((sljit_u8 *)(ptr) + (exec_offset)) 273 #define SLJIT_ADD_EXEC_OFFSET(ptr, exec_offset) ((sljit_u8 *)(ptr)) 364 sizeof(sljit_s8) == 1 && sizeof(sljit_u8) == 1 in sljit_create_compiler() 412 + CPOOL_SIZE * sizeof(sljit_u8), allocator_data); in sljit_create_compiler() 419 compiler->cpool_unique = (sljit_u8*)(compiler->cpool + CPOOL_SIZE); in sljit_create_compiler() 530 sljit_u8 *ret; in ensure_buf() 549 sljit_u8 *ret; in ensure_abuf() 1231 fprintf(compiler->verbose, " 0x%x", ((sljit_u8*)instruction)[i]); in check_sljit_emit_op_custom()
|
H A D | sljitConfigInternal.h | 342 typedef unsigned char sljit_u8; typedef
|
H A D | sljitNativeSPARC_common.c | 100 static const sljit_u8 reg_map[SLJIT_NUMBER_OF_REGISTERS + 6] = { 847 …MOV_U8, flags | BYTE_DATA, dst, dstw, TMP_REG1, 0, src, (src & SLJIT_IMM) ? (sljit_u8)srcw : srcw); in sljit_emit_op1() 869 … | BYTE_DATA | WRITE_BACK, dst, dstw, TMP_REG1, 0, src, (src & SLJIT_IMM) ? (sljit_u8)srcw : srcw); in sljit_emit_op1()
|
H A D | sljitNativeARM_32.c | 59 static const sljit_u8 reg_map[SLJIT_NUMBER_OF_REGISTERS + 5] = { 188 sljit_u8* cpool_unique_ptr; in push_inst_with_literal() 1644 …ALLOW_ANY_IMM | BYTE_DATA, dst, dstw, TMP_REG1, 0, src, (src & SLJIT_IMM) ? (sljit_u8)srcw : srcw); in sljit_emit_op1() 1662 … | BYTE_DATA | WRITE_BACK, dst, dstw, TMP_REG1, 0, src, (src & SLJIT_IMM) ? (sljit_u8)srcw : srcw); in sljit_emit_op1()
|
H A D | sljitNativeARM_T2_32.c | 46 static const sljit_u8 reg_map[SLJIT_NUMBER_OF_REGISTERS + 5] = { 1249 srcw = (sljit_u8)srcw; in sljit_emit_op1() 1275 srcw = (sljit_u8)srcw; in sljit_emit_op1()
|
H A D | sljitNativeARM_64.c | 48 static const sljit_u8 reg_map[SLJIT_NUMBER_OF_REGISTERS + 8] = { 1309 srcw = (sljit_u8)srcw; in sljit_emit_op1() 1343 srcw = (sljit_u8)srcw; in sljit_emit_op1()
|
H A D | sljitNativeMIPS_common.c | 68 static const sljit_u8 reg_map[SLJIT_NUMBER_OF_REGISTERS + 5] = { 1104 …, SLJIT_MOV_U8, BYTE_DATA, dst, dstw, TMP_REG1, 0, src, (src & SLJIT_IMM) ? (sljit_u8)srcw : srcw); in sljit_emit_op1() 1134 …8, BYTE_DATA | WRITE_BACK, dst, dstw, TMP_REG1, 0, src, (src & SLJIT_IMM) ? (sljit_u8)srcw : srcw); in sljit_emit_op1()
|
H A D | sljitNativeTILEGX_64.c | 54 static const sljit_u8 reg_map[SLJIT_NUMBER_OF_REGISTERS + 6] = { 2216 … SLJIT_MOV_U8, BYTE_DATA, dst, dstw, TMP_REG1, 0, src, (src & SLJIT_IMM) ? (sljit_u8) srcw : srcw); in sljit_emit_op1() 2238 …, BYTE_DATA | WRITE_BACK, dst, dstw, TMP_REG1, 0, src, (src & SLJIT_IMM) ? (sljit_u8) srcw : srcw); in sljit_emit_op1()
|
H A D | sljitNativePPC_common.c | 110 static const sljit_u8 reg_map[SLJIT_NUMBER_OF_REGISTERS + 7] = { 1377 return EMIT_MOV(SLJIT_MOV_U8, BYTE_DATA, (sljit_u8)); in sljit_emit_op1() 1405 return EMIT_MOV(SLJIT_MOV_U8, BYTE_DATA | WRITE_BACK, (sljit_u8)); in sljit_emit_op1()
|
/netbsd/sys/external/bsd/sljit/dist/test_src/ |
H A D | sljitTest.c | 105 SLJIT_FREE_EXEC(((sljit_u8*)(ptr)) + SLJIT_EXEC_OFFSET(ptr)); 1815 sljit_u8 asbytes[4]; in test23() 2192 sljit_u8 buf[37]; in test27() 3709 sljit_u8 inst[16]; in test41() 3711 sljit_u8 inst[16]; in test41()
|